Stater

Stater Meaning & Definition
Stater Definition And Meaning

What's The Definition Of Stater?

[n] a resident of a particular state or group of states; "Keystone stater"; "farm staters"
[n] any of the various silver or gold coins of ancient Greece

Stater In Webster's Dictionary

\Stat"er\, n. One who states.
\Sta"ter\, n. [L. stater, Gr. ?.] (Gr. Antiq.) The principal gold coin of ancient Grece. It varied much in value, the stater best known at Athens being worth about [pounds]1 2s., or about $5.35. The Attic silver tetradrachm was in later times called stater.
